With the car turned off, push and hold this button in. While still holding the button in, insert your car key into the ignition and turn it to the "on" position. It's OK if you actually start the engine. With the key in the ON position, hold the button for about 10 seconds or so until the Maintenance Required light turns off.Turn off srs light honda civic2003 honda civic maintenance light reset (easy) Fk8 civicx2002 honda civic check engine light flashing. Regular Maintenance Items. Replace engine oil every 7,500 miles (12,000 km) or 12 months (1 year) Check engine oil and coolant at each fuel stop. Rotate tires every 7,500 miles (12,000 km) Inspect Supplemental Restraint System (air bag) 10 years after production. Visually inspect the following items every 15,000 miles, 42,000 km, or 12 months ...Honda Civic Engine Fault. I remember the dealer telling the car is completely ...Nov 28, 2023 · Follow these steps to reset the maintenance required light on your 2004 Honda Civic: Turn the key to the off position, but keep it in the ignition. Press and hold the reset button for your trip odometer. While holding the reset button, turn the key to the on position (do not start the car). Continue holding the reset button for about 15 seconds ... Unlike the maintenance minder in the newer models, which indicates the recommended maintenance tasks, the Maintenance Required Light you see in your '04 does not tell you what need to be done - may be just an oil change reminder. The - Answered by a verified Mechanic for Honda We use cookies to give you the best possible experience on our website.press and hold the Odometer/Trip button. while holding the Odometer/Trip button, turn the key to the ON position but do NOT start the engine. As you hold the Odometer/Trip button, after about 10-15 seconds the Maintenance required light should turn itself off. Once the Maintenance required light is off, turn the key into the off position then ...
